ALBUQUERQUE, N.M. - Nothing came easy.

A Colorado State offense accustomed to fast starts was held scoreless in the first. A defense burned by the pass a week ago was slashed with big running plays Friday night at New Mexico at Dreamstyle Stadium.

But by the end of the night, the Rams were still unbeaten in Mountain West play, courtesy of a 27-24 victory, and coach Mike Bobo will have no issue with the result.

CSU improved to 6-2 on the year, becoming bowl eligible, remaining 4-0 and atop the Mountain Division standings.
